What Are the Best Draining Solutions for Cellulite?
When considering solutions for cellulite, it’s important to choose options that are both effective and safe. Here are some of the most popular and proven methods:
-
Herbal Teas for Cellulite Reduction
- Green Tea: Known for its antioxidant properties, green tea can boost metabolism and improve blood flow.
- Dandelion Tea: Acts as a natural diuretic, helping to reduce water retention.
- Nettle Tea: Rich in minerals, it supports detoxification and circulation.
-
Topical Creams and Lotions
- Caffeine-based Creams: Caffeine helps to tighten the skin by constricting blood vessels and improving circulation.
- Retinol Creams: Promotes collagen production, improving skin elasticity and texture.
- Essential Oils: Oils like juniper and rosemary can enhance circulation when used in massage.
-
Professional Treatments
- Lymphatic Drainage Massage: This gentle massage technique promotes lymph flow and reduces toxins in the body.
- Endermologie: A mechanical massage that improves circulation and smooths out skin.
- Cryolipolysis: Uses cold temperatures to break down fat cells, reducing cellulite appearance.
How Does Lymphatic Drainage Help with Cellulite?
Lymphatic drainage massage is a gentle technique that stimulates the lymphatic system, helping to remove waste and toxins from the body. This process can reduce swelling and improve skin texture, making it an effective solution for cellulite. Regular sessions can enhance circulation, leading to a smoother appearance of the skin.

What Role Do Topical Treatments Play in Reducing Cellulite?
Topical treatments such as creams and lotions can directly target affected areas. Ingredients like caffeine and retinol have been shown to improve skin elasticity and circulation, which are crucial for reducing cellulite. For optimal results, apply these treatments consistently and combine them with a healthy lifestyle.

Is Diet Important in Reducing Cellulite?
Yes, a healthy diet plays a crucial role in reducing cellulite. Foods rich in antioxidants, such as fruits and vegetables, can improve skin health. Staying hydrated and reducing salt intake can also help minimize fluid retention.
Can Exercise Help with Cellulite?
Regular exercise can significantly reduce the appearance of cellulite. Activities like strength training and cardio improve muscle tone and circulation, which can help smooth out the skin.
Are There Any Side Effects to Cellulite Treatments?
Most cellulite treatments are safe, but some individuals may experience skin irritation from topical creams. Always perform a patch test and consult with a healthcare professional if you have concerns.
